| Apparatus for providing transient thermal profile processing on a moving substrate | ||

| 1. An apparatus for curing a thin film on a moving substrate, said apparatus comprising: a conveyance system for moving said thin film mounted on said substrate;
a flashlamp controller for modifying pulse widths of multiplepulses to generate a specific waveform that controls temperatures of a first side and a second side of said substrate in a time scale according to a specific thermal profile such that said temperatures of said first and second sides of said substrate are different, wherein said flashlamp controller includes
a waveform generator; and
an encoder that sends control signals to said waveform generator to generate said specific waveform; and
a flashlamp for providing an electromagnetic pulse according to shapes and timing of said specific waveform, wherein said electromagnetic pulse is utilized to cure said thin film while said thin film is being moved in relation to said flashlamp.
